In Australia, a full time Manufacturing Engineer generally earns $2,300 per week ($119,600 annual salary) before tax. This is a median figure for full-time employees and should be considered a guide only. As you gain more experience you can expect a potentially higher salary than people who are new to the industry.
This industry has seen a drop in employment numbers in recent years. There are currently 3,300 people working in this profession in Australia, compared to 3,500 five years ago. Manufacturing Engineers may find work across all regions of Australia, particularly larger towns and cities.
Source: Australian Government Labour Market Insights
If a career as a Manufacturing Engineer interests you, consider enrolling in a Diploma of Engineering Technology. This course will give you the skills to perform engineering calculations, use computer-aided design systems and apply the scientific principles of engineering. A Graduate Diploma of Engineering may also be suitable.
